Abstract (en)
Top-loading clothes washing machine including an outer cabinet (2) provided with a laundry loading/unloading port (3) formed through an upper portion thereof, a cabinet door (4) for opening and closing the laundry loading/unloading port (3), a washing tub (5) fixedly arranged within the outer cabinet (4), a perforated drum (6) rotatably installed in the tub (5) for containing the clothes (7) and provided with an opening (8) formed in the outer circumferential surface thereof so that the clothes (7) can be filled into and removed from the drum (6) through the opening (8), a drum door assembly (9) provided in connection with the opening (8) of the drum (6), automatic closing means for automatically actuating the drum door assembly (9) into a closed position, whereby said washing machine further comprises spraying means (10) fluidly connected to a water supply conduit (11) to sprinkle the clothes (7) loaded in the drum (6) for causing the thereby soaked clothes to sag and shrink together by gravity, so as to prevent the drum door assembly (9) from catching and entrapping the clothes (7) as it closes automatically.
